- yes you are able to save them, but you are not able to lock them unless you put a lock on your phone in general, but you can not lock specific apps unfortunately.
to view them again, while in your messages folder press the menu button then view saved messages.

If you would rather not file email messages on your phone, you can also have a copy of the blackberry.net emails you receive on the phone automatically forwarded to another email address. I have my blackberry.net emails automatically forwarded to my Yahoo mail account so I can just file them and store them on my PC instead.
To do this, go to your Setup icon on the phone, and go into Email Settings (where you originally set up your email addresses on the phone). Click on the blackberry.net email, then scroll all the way down to the bottom of the settings menu that comes up. There you will see the options for automatically forwarding this address to another address.05-28-09 08:38 AMLike 0
